Cynthia Pinot, Hispanic Artist with Native Roots Is Selected To Showcase Her Works At The Prestigious London Art Biennale 2025 Relating The Story Of American Residential Schools
HOUSTON & SANTA FE, N.M. - Floridant -- Houston Texas— Cynthia Pinot a contemporary artist from The Rio Grande Valley has been selected for the London Art Biennale 2025, one of the UK's most respected international art events. Held from 16 to 20 July 2025 at Chelsea Old Town Hall, the Biennale celebrates its VII edition, featuring 350 creative talents from 60 nations.
The Biennale is organized in collaboration with London's historic Gagliardi Gallery, a long-standing cultural institution in Chelsea. The event is curated by an international panel led by Peter Gagliardi, and showcases museum-level works across painting, sculpture, photography, installation, and mixed media, with a focus on artistic excellence and innovation.
Cynthia Pinot will exhibit HERITAGE Dreams, a Mixed Media work exploring the symbolism of the innocent spirit of thousands of Indigenous children whose lives were lost during mass migration, colonization, and residential schools. The Doves are symbolic of both the Creator and Spirit, together they paint an image of peace through strife.

"I am honored to have my work selected for such a prestigious platform," said Pinot.
"HERITAGE Dreams is an expression of a very deep and personal Native American narrative that is important to me. Humanity has a deep well full of stories. Artists have a responsibility to continue to document not just story, but the emotions behind them. If I have evoked emotion, I have done my job."
About Cynthia Pinot:
Cynthia Pinot is a recognized Mixed Media artist based in Houston Texas. A former model, and Hollywood actress, Cynthia's work is known for painting and illustrating the stoic emotional accounts of the Great American Landscape through her heart and spirit. Her work has earned her international recognition, magazine covers in Germany and Japan, with awards from TeraVarna Gallery's International Figurative Competition, Colors Of Humanity Art Gallery, and Camelback Gallery, among others. She was also named Artist of the Month by The ArtList in July 2023, highlighting her status as a breakout artist. Her breakthrough piece "Iipoaa't" (titled in Siksikáí'powahsin, the Blackfoot language, meaning "I Stand Up, We Still Stand") was featured during the 2024 Biennale Di Arte in Italy. The work, which combined photography, illustration, real Diamond particles and acrylic on canvas explored themes of Native American history and colonization—reflecting Cynthia's own Spanish, Mexican, Native American, Ndee, ancestry.

About the London Art Biennale:
The London Art Biennale is a leading contemporary art exhibition open to all artistic styles and disciplines, with no set theme, that selects 350 artists from all around the world. Organized in partnership with Gagliardi Gallery, the Biennale is known for its high curatorial standards and its celebration of cultural diversity. It attracts collectors, critics, and thousands of visitors to Chelsea, one of London's most vibrant cultural districts.
